#5c8284 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5c8284 is composed of 36.1% red, 51%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 1.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.2% black. It has a hue angle of 183 degrees, a saturation of 17.9% and a lightness of 43.9%. #5c8284 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ffff with #000509.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#5c8284

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030505 is the darkest color, while #f8fafa is the lightest one.

Tones of #5c8284

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d7273 is the less saturated color, while #06d0da is the most saturated one.
